


This article explores ways to personalize your iPhone, focusing on features beyond simple wallpaper changes. While full-scale customization is limited compared to Android, several options exist to make your device uniquely yours.
Personalize Your iPhone's Look and Feel:
- Set Custom Wallpapers: Easily personalize your home and lock screens with images from your Camera Roll, or explore thousands of options from websites like Zedge and Papers.co. You can even use dynamic wallpapers, Live Photos, GIFs, or TikTok videos. Access this via Settings > Wallpaper > Choose a New Wallpaper.
- Change Ringtone and Text Tones: Break free from the default sounds. Select custom ringtones and text tones from the built-in options or the Tone Store within Settings > Sounds & Haptics > Ringtone/Text Tone. Individual ringtones can be assigned to specific contacts by editing their contact details.
Enhance Functionality and Access:
-
Customize the Control Center: Tailor the quick access settings to your preferences. Add or remove functions like the alarm, camera, or flashlight via Settings > Control Center. Use the plus and minus icons to modify, and drag the three lines to rearrange items.
-
Utilize Widgets for Quick Access: Widgets provide small, app-specific information displays or shortcuts. Add them by swiping right on your home screen, lock screen, or notification screen, tapping "Edit," selecting the " " icon, choosing your widget, and tapping "Add Widget."
- Master Notification Management: Control which apps send notifications and how they appear. In Settings > Notifications, adjust settings for each app, including allowing notifications, choosing alert styles (Lock Screen, Notification Center, Banners), sounds, badges, previews, and grouping. Set quiet times using Settings > Focus > Do Not Disturb.
Advanced Customization Options:
-
Change Safari's Search Engine: Easily switch your default search engine in Settings > Safari > Search Engine.
-
Use a Different Keyboard: Download a third-party keyboard (like Swiftkey) from the App Store and enable it in Settings > General > Keyboards > Keyboards > Add New Keyboard. Switch between keyboards using the globe icon.
-
Use a Different Browser (with limitations): While not a full replacement, using browsers like Chrome offers syncing capabilities. However, extensions are unavailable, and Safari remains the default browser for links in other apps.
-
Leverage Apps for Advanced Workflows: Apps like Drafts, Launch Center Pro, and Shortcuts allow for complex actions combining multiple apps. This requires a steeper learning curve but offers the most significant customization.
By implementing these methods, you can significantly personalize your iPhone experience, despite Apple's more restrictive approach compared to Android.
